As he seals his legacy as one of post-independent India's most powerful leaders — described by the opposition as the most contentious and divisive — Modi is the man mainly Hindu India has embraced.
He will also face mounting expectations over the building of a Ram temple in Ayodhya. The prime minister needs to, at the same time, allay apprehensions of the Muslim community in a bid to counter the feeling of alienation among a section of minorities in the last five years.
